Identifying jobs to be done



Today, reading by the Ocean, I found awesome a chaper of the book I'm reading, The Innovator's Guide to Growth.

The main concept that this chapter stands for is that customers "hire" products and services to get jobs done in their lives.

The jobs-to-be done concept can dramatically change the way you think about new opportunities. It forces you to see the world from your customer's perspective, and to understand not just what they are doing, but why they are doing it.
